Laura Anderson is a full-time working mom and McKirdy Trained running coach based in Rochester, NY. Laura had her daughter, Hannah, a little over a year ago, and in May she ran \u2014 and\xa0won \u2014\xa0her first big postpartum race. On this episode, Laura reflects on her 2018 Buffalo Marathon win (she finished in 2:57, which was also a marathon PR) and the training that helped her break the tape. She also honestly and candidly talks about her experience with postpartum OCD, body image, and goal setting.

What you\u2019ll get on this episode:

  • Laura reflects on her recent Buffalo Marathon win and what race day was like (2:50)
  • How Laura\u2019s Buffalo Marathon training went \u2014\xa0her first postpartum training cycle \u2014 and what she does for cross-training (11:40)
  • Why Laura chose not to run during her pregnancy (17:15)
  • Laura talks about whether not running throughout pregnancy made her postpartum comeback easier or more challenging (22:00)
  • How Laura got into running (28:30)
  • What Laura\u2019s training for now, plus how and when she sets her running goals (32:00)
  • Laura\u2019s advice for aspiring Boston Marathon qualifiers (36:30)
  • How and why Laura decided to become a running coach, and what she\u2019s like as a coach (38:30)
  • Laura talks about the most common mistakes she sees most runners making (41:30)
  • Laura opens up about her postpartum OCD (44:15)
  • How Laura takes care of herself in spite of an extremely busy schedule (52:30)
